14 arrested in connection with hoisting of Pak flag
Tuesday, June 29 2004 12:15 Hrs (IST)

Davanagere (Karnataka): Police has arrested 14 persons in connection with the hoisting of a Pakistani flag at a place of worship at Chinur village in Davangere district.

Police said the arrested have been to remanded to judicial custody till July 9 by a court.

The arrests were made yesterday following protests by a mob enraged over the flag-hoisting incident which staged a demonstration in front of the police station demanding action.

Senior police officials visited the place and ensured that the flag was removed.

Additional police forces from Davangere were sent to Chinur, where the situation is normal.
